A Shimmering Start
Growning up he was a trickster. He was always playing pranks on his friends, family, and occasionaly the random stranger. Bubbly as a youth, his magical aptitude was off the charts. As much as they tried to teach him physical magic, his interest lay in illusions. Even so when he created an illusion you could not tell the difference between illusion and real. The trueness of that statement was made true one day visiting with a neighbor when a tree fell on their home. Being that the tree was also a home, his people did not want to destroy it to move it. Standing there with all his friends the magic swirled around him, and up the house lifted. Up up up, until suddenly it was standing aright again, and down he slumped. When the illusion faded the the damage to his friends house was still there, but the tree was renewed. Upright and healthy with the other home still fine. It was when the change really began however. His people began to fear him, for his magic was just too strong. Illusion real as life? They feared him now, and began to talk in hushed whispers when he was around. It was then that he began to disguise himself with magic. He was someone else every day. It brought new entertainment, and they would never know if it was him or their neighbor... All of that was shattered on one horrible afternoon. They were surface dwelling gnome, but they did stay near the mountains and the caves their cousins preferred, and that was when they came. A group of Drow from their halls of magic. They would looking for slaves, and with them they brought Illithid's to bend the minds of their magical slaves. Seeing them from a distance he warned his friends but it was not enough. As powerful as some of their community the Drow were stronger still. Only he escaped, his illusions too perfect to break. Yet, for days he followed them causing problems and working at saving his friends. One by one, he hunted the Drow and rescued his friends striking when the drow slept, or when they separated. Some were lost along the way, but eventually he was able to save all that were taken. Never again, he told himself. It was then his journey truly began.


Description:

Emerald colored eyes peer out from beneath a mop of dark hair. Slightly pointed ears protrude from his well kept coal black hair. High narrow cheekbones complete his half-elven appearance. Dazzling armor covers his tall form seeming to reflect the light back at you. The image wavers for an instant, and in its place you briefly see what appears to be an unremarkable small child. Before you can make out any further details other than the still startling emerald eyes the illusion returns.
